Troys cast iron Kettlebell is about the size of a cannonball and is attached to a very thick iron handle. These are fixed weights that are used in many weight training exercises. Kettlebell workouts are intended to increase strength endurance agility and balance challenging both the muscular and cardiovascular system with dynamic total-body movements. Kettlebells deliver extreme all-around fitness and no other tool does it better. Kettlebells will help you melt the fat off while toning you up at the same time. Kettlebell lifting has been nationally recognized and played throughout the world for decades and has greatly increased in popularity the last few years.

Created by international fitness sensation Michelle Khai, Kettlenetics is a dance-inspired kettle bell exercise program that swings, slims, and sculpts your entire body. This revolutionary three-dimensional weight-swinging workout has all the fat-burning, muscle-shaping benefits of resistance training but without the awkward, heavy weights of traditional weight lifting. With easy, flowing moves set to upbeat music, Kettlenetics is a fun and fast way to develop a stronger and more slender body.

The Kettlenetics Slim and Tone Kit includes three Kettlenetics Slim and Tone Workouts on one DVD. The first two 20-minute workouts teach you the Kettlenetics basics. KB Elements teaches everything you need to know to get the most from your kBell. FlowMotion Basics gives you 360-degree body sculpting workout with unique standing and floor exercises. The 40-minute Cardio Balanced workout is a powerful fat burner that takes the kBell workout to the next level.

The uniquely designed four-pound Kettlenetics kBell included in the kit is curved, sleek, and fits easily in your hand for smooth 360-degree full body-slimming movements. The kBell has an offset, sure-grip handle to better maneuver through creator Michelle Khai's innovative flowMotion movement patterns. Weighing just four pounds, the kBell is light enough to swing without undue stress, yet heavy enough to provide body-shaping resistance.

About Michelle Khai:
Kettlenetics Slim and Tone was created by international fitness sensation Michelle Khai, a lifelong fitness advocate, former professional dancer, and all-star celebrity trainer. Michelle has been working with world-class ballet dancers from the NYC Ballet and Miami City Ballet for years, creating custom body-slimming kettlebell workouts to help the dancers strengthen and tone muscles while staying sleek and slender. Now, for the first time ever, she has made that program available to everyone.

Having discovered the "swing secrets" to quickly slimming and toning dancers' bodies, Michelle decided to create an all-new kettlebell workout that would create amazing results for women everywhere. Unable to find a kettlebell that would work with her program, Michelle set about creating her very own kBell that is light enough for graceful fluid movement and heavy enough for fast, body-sculpting results. Michelle owns Soma Fitness And Performance in South Beach, Florida, and continues to lead kettlebell training research.

This is a good and comprehensive guide to mobility. Maxwell makes a point, mainly practically, that mobility is to be preferred to stretching, since dynamic movements including muscle effort, makes for a healthier, less riscy and more functionable form of mobility. The DVD is divided in to three parts and addresses all major (and a lot of minor ones as well) joints and directions of movement. I would say it's greatest strength is that it is excellent for preventing damage to the body. It probably has a lot of curative functions as well, and according to Maxwell himself, who has taken a lot of injuries through his career, it is what keeps him goin and moving. I think the only weak point of this is that it is a bit overwhelming, and can be hard to know exaclty what to use and not. This is mainly due to it's encycopedic nature, and not in it self bad. It's just not completely user friendly. But if you're looking for a comprehensive guide to mobility movements/training this is an excellent alternative, and could probably be used with the same level of efficency by complete beginners and athletes, as you can work your way to the more difficult exercises, little by little, or just focus on your area of priority.It's maybe not innovative to the extreme, but it compensates by being trustworthy, thorough, and as said, very comprehensive. So the only reason it's not getting top character, is that it isn't fantasically userfriendly, and not exeptionally original.
Still recomend it to about everybody, regardless of age, sex or mobilitylevel, as you'll be hard pressed not to find anything usefull in here. I sure did!
